Position Overview

Community Care Physicians (CCP) is seeking a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ant to join Community Care Internal Medicine Clifton Park, an established adult primary care practice located within the Clifton Park Health Park.

This opportunity offers the ability to work as part of a close-knit team consisting of an experienced Internal Medicine physician and two advanced practitioners dedicated to providing personalized, evidence-based care for adult patients. The practice emphasizes preventative medicine, chronic disease management, care coordination, and building long-term patient relationships. Patients are active participants in their care, supported by a team committed to communication, accessibility, and high‑quality outcomes.

Located in the Clifton Park Health Park, the practice offers convenient access to on‑site laboratory services, medical imaging, women's health services, neurology, weight management, and numerous specialty services, allowing providers to deliver highly coordinated care within one integrated location. All CCP practices share a common electronic health record, promoting seamless communication and continuity of care.

Responsibilities
  • Provide comprehensive primary care services for adult patients age 18 and older
  • Conduct annual wellness visits, preventive screenings, and routine health maintenance exams
  • Evaluate, diagnose, and treat acute illnesses and chronic medical conditions
  • Manage patients with hypertension, diabetes, hyperlipidemia, COPD, asthma, obesity, and other chronic diseases
  • Order, interpret, and communicate laboratory, diagnostic, and imaging results
  • Develop individualized treatment plans focused on prevention, wellness, and disease management
  • Educate patients regarding medications, lifestyle modifications, and treatment goals
  • Collaborate closely with the supervising physician and interdisciplinary care team to coordinate patient care
  • Utilize telemedicine and patient portal technologies to enhance patient access and engagement
  • Maintain accurate and timely documentation within the electronic medical record
